Both of these platforms focus on integrating all company activities into a single system, in order to coordinate the efforts of different teams and work organically on each project. To manage sales, HubSpot uses Sales Hub, an effective and intuitive CRM, which provides numerous reporting tools, sales analysis, CPQ (Configure-Price-Quote), engagement, etc. Its shape makes it easy for the team to grow within it due to the numerous customizations that can be applied to activities, objectives and their respective implementations. Microsoft Dynamics 365 also focuses on cross-team collaboration, business communication and productivity. Although it offers very similar tools to HubSpot, the problem that has been encountered by many users is that of usability. Having a more complex interface, Microsoft Dynamics 365 does not always allow the customer the opportunity to fully exploit the potential of the product. This problem is amplified when entire teams need to be educated on how to use the system.
